#a51178 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a51178 is composed of 64.7% red, 6.7%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89.7% magenta, 27.3%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 318.2 degrees, a saturation of 81.3% and a lightness of 35.7%. #a51178 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ff22f0 with #4b0000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

#a51178 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a51178 has RGB values of R:165, G:17,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.9, Y:0.27,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10817912.

Shades and Tints of #a51178

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050104 is the darkest color, while #fef2f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#a51178

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f575d is the less saturated color, while #b3037d is the most saturated one.
